Planning for the ICA Preconference on China and the New Internet World is progressing well. It will be held at the University of Oxford on the 14th of June, prior to the main ICA Conference in London. The programme will be open for short abstracts of proposed papers to be presented at the pre-conference, with abstracts due by 1 February 2013, and completed papers due by 1 May 2013. All abstracts should be sent to events at oii.ox.ac.uk. More information about the event can be found at: http://www.oii.ox.ac.uk/events/?id=555 and on the ICA Web site at: https://www.icahdq.org/conf/2013/confdescriptions.asp
 
The preconference will flow into a joined event on the next day, Saturday 15 June, when we will be holding the Eleventh Chinese Internet Research Conference (CIRC11). This conference is open to a wider range of topics about the Chinese Internet, but we hope the two events will be as complementary as possible. We are also open to the submission of papers for this event. Instructions and more information about CIRC11 is available online at: http://www.oii.ox.ac.uk/events/?id=549
 
Both events seek to acknowledge and critcally examine one of the most significant developments around the New Internet World, as China and Asia generally continue to shift the centre of gravity of global Internet use. Both events are being jointly organized by the Oxford Internet Institute (OII) in collaboration with the Programme of Comparative Media Law and Policy (PCMLP) and the Reuters Institute for the Study of Journalism (RISJ) at the University of Oxford, in partnership with the Chinese Internet Research Conference (CIRC), the Annenberg School for Communication & Journalism at USC, the Center for Global Communications Studies at the Annenberg School for Communication at the University of Pennsylvania, the Global Communication Research Institute at Shanghai Jiao Tong University, and the Singapore Internet Research Center at Nanyang Technological University.
